Descriptions

Located 40 miles east of Sun Valleys airport, this scenic mountain ranch is easily accessible to the amenities of a premier resort community yet instills a sense of being a world away. Consisting of 1,080 deeded acres, the property lies in the Fish Creek Valley, surrounded by the peaks and foothills of the Pioneer Mountains. High-quality federal lands and large operating ranches border the property. Fish Creek and its primary tributary, East Fork Fish Creek, course their way through the ranch for over two miles and support a small stream trout fishery. The Fish Creek area is well-known for its abundant wildlife, including elk, mule deer, antelope, moose, and upland game birds. Given its size, the ranch qualifies for landowner appreciation tags for controlled hunts in coveted hunt unit 49. Ranch and residential improvements are older but functional and include a two-bedroom/two-bath farmhouse, a one-bedroom casita with a sleeping loft, a garage/workshop building, a barn with tack and storage rooms, corrals, and covered hay storage. Fish Creek Road, a maintained county road, provides easy, year-round access to the ranch from US Highway 20. Irrigated pastures with adjudicated water rights, along with an adjacent Bureau of Land Management (BLM) grazing permit, support a seasonal grazing program. For those wondering, the number "20" included in the name of the ranch is a reference to the owner's longstanding livestock brand.

The Facts:
~ 1,080 deeded, contiguous acres in the foothills of the Pioneer Mountains
~ 40 miles from Hailey and Sun Valleys airport and 10 miles from Carey
~ Over two miles of Fish Creek and East Fork Fish Creek
~ Improvements include a functional two-bedroom farmhouse, sleeping cabin, garage/workshop, barn, corrals, and covered hay storage
~ Leased for seasonal cattle and sheep grazing in conjunction with an associated BLM grazing permit
~ 300 acres with surface and groundwater irrigation rights
~ Secluded setting with year-round access and utilities
~ Surrounded by high-quality federal and state lands and other private ranches
~ Wildlife includes elk, mule deer, pronghorn, moose, sage grouse, chukar partridge, gray partridge
~ Ranch qualifies for landowner appreciation permits for controlled hunts in unit 49
~ No conservation easement
~ Elevation ranges from 5,400 feet to 6,300 feet
~ Annual property taxes are approximately $1,345
